> > > I’m trying to build Swift 6 on Rawhide and it looks like it gets to the 
> > > very end, to the %install section, then errors out with:
> > > 
> > > + /usr/bin/add-determinism --brp -j4 
> > > /home/rolson/rpmbuild/BUILD/swift-lang-6.0-build/BUILDROOT
> > > Error: Path "/home/rolson/rpmbuild/BUILD/swift-lang-6.0-build/BUILDROOT" 
> > > is outside of $RPM_BUILD_ROOT
> > > error: Bad exit status from /var/tmp/rpm-tmp.EbjPHr (%install)
> > > 
> > > Never, ever seen that particular message. I’m assuming the RPM build 
> > > tools on Rawhide are newer and perhaps there’s something I should be 
> > > adding to my spec file that I’m not aware of, as often is the case. :\

> /home/rolson/rpmbuild/BUILD/swift-lang-6.0-build/BUILDROOT is the new-style
> buildroot path in rpm >= 4.20 and so is actually expected in rawhide. It'd
> only be outside if this was somehow mixed with an older rpm and I don't see
> how that could happen.

add-determinism has a check that when called via the rpm macros,
it requires that $RPM_BUILD_ROOT is defined, not empty, and all the path
arguments are below it. I thought it prudent to add such a check in case
I mess something up in the definitions ;)

(As a work-around, you can do '%undefine __brp_add_determinism' in the spec
file or '--undefine __brp_add_determinism' on the commnand line to skip
that step.)
